What is the solution of the system of equations? y – 2x = –6 y – 4x = 0

Answer:

The solution of the system of equations will be:

y=-12,\:x=-3

Step-by-step explanation:

Given the system of equations:

\begin{bmatrix}y-2x=-6\\ y-4x=0\end{bmatrix}

Isolate y for y-2x=-6, y=-6+2x

\mathrm{Subsititute\:}y=-6+2x

\begin{bmatrix}-6+2x-4x=0\end{bmatrix}

\begin{bmatrix}-6-2x=0\end{bmatrix}

Isolate x for -6-2x=0, x=-3

\mathrm{For\:}y=-6+2x

\mathrm{Subsititute\:}x=-3

y=-6+2\left(-3\right)

y=-12

Therefore, the solution of the system of equations will be:

y=-12,\:x=-3
